3-Day Bangkok Itinerary: Best Things to Do

Thailand's electric capital fuses gilded royal temples and the lazy curve of the Chao Phraya River with frenetic street markets, world-class street food, and glittering rooftop bars. From the old-city grandeur of Rattanakosin to the neon buzz of Chinatown and the malls of Siam, Bangkok rewards travelers who keep moving.
